Reading defender Michael Duberry has signed a new one-year contract with the club, and is confident of winning promotion next season.The 32-year-old made 13 appearances in the top flight in 2007/8 and is determined to steer the Royals back to the Premier League at the first attempt.
Duberry told the club's official website: "I'm very happy to stay and it's nice to know that the manager has got the confidence in me to give me another year.
"Hopefully I will be able to reward him by helping to take the team back up.
"I've played in the Championship before and I know what it takes to be successful at that level."
